Inicio/Trilha 1/Modulo 1.2
MODULO 1.2

๐Ÿ”Œ Fundamentos tecnicos para workflows

Traducao do minimo tecnico que um engenheiro de agentic precisa dominar para integrar ferramentas, validar dados e operar workflows com menos improviso.

6
Topicos
40
Minutos
Base
Nivel
Tech
Tipo
1

๐ŸŒ APIs, requests e responses

API e a forma mais comum de um workflow conversar com o mundo externo. O aluno precisa entender como uma chamada acontece, o que volta e como lidar com isso sem adivinhar.

Conceito principal

Uma chamada de API combina endpoint, metodo, autenticacao, parametros e resposta. O agente so deve usar a API depois que o contrato estiver claro.

Criterio tecnico

O engenheiro precisa saber ler status code, identificar erro de auth, erro de validacao e timeout antes de culpar o modelo.

Fazer

Documentar endpoint, payload e formatos esperados.

Evitar

Delegar toda interpretacao da API ao agente sem contrato explicito.

2

๐Ÿงพ JSON, arquivos e estrutura de dados

Workflows vivem de input e output estruturados. JSON e o formato mais util para mover dados entre etapas, tools e sistemas.

Conceito principal

Estrutura boa reduz ambiguidade. O agente precisa saber quais campos existem, o que e obrigatorio e como a saida sera reaproveitada.

Dica pratica

Sempre defina um exemplo de payload valido. O exemplo economiza explicacao e melhora a consistencia da execucao.

3

๐Ÿช Webhooks e eventos

Fluxos reais costumam iniciar por evento. Entender webhook e necessario para sair da execucao manual e entrar em automacao orientada a gatilho.

Pesquisa e pratica

Quando um evento chega, seu sistema precisa validar origem, evitar duplicidade e decidir se segue em tempo real ou por fila.

Checklist minimo

Quem enviou? O payload e valido? A operacao pode rodar duas vezes? Existe fallback se o destino estiver indisponivel?

4

๐Ÿ” Auth, secrets e .env

Segredo em prompt, codigo ou print do terminal e falha basica. Aqui o aluno aprende a separar configuracao sensivel do resto do sistema.

Conceito principal

Credenciais precisam de escopo minimo, rotacao e armazenamento fora do fluxo visivel do agente sempre que possivel.

Alerta

Nao exponha API keys em exemplos, screenshots, HTML ou referencias publicas do curso.

5

๐Ÿงช Contratos e tratamento de erro

Integracao confiavel depende de deixar claro o que entra, o que sai e o que fazer quando algo da errado. Sem isso, cada erro vira interpretacao subjetiva.

Bom tratamento

Retornar erro tipado, mensagem clara e sugestao de fallback quando fizer sentido.

Mau tratamento

Mesclar erro tecnico, dado invalido e excecao de negocio em uma resposta vaga.

6

๐Ÿ› ๏ธ Laboratorio de mini integracao

Fechamento do modulo com uma integracao pequena, mas real: chamar um endpoint, validar a resposta e preparar uma saida usavel para a proxima etapa.

Exercicio

Consumir uma API simples, extrair os campos necessarios, validar faltas e gerar um output estruturado em JSON.

Entregavel

Mini especificacao da integracao com request, response, erros e saida padronizada.

โœ… Resumo final

โœ“ Entendeu API, payload, auth e webhook.

โœ“ Viu por que JSON e schema importam para workflows.

โœ“ Aprendeu a separar segredo de contexto do agente.

โœ“ Entendeu contrato e classificacao de erros.

โœ“ Fechou o modulo com uma mini integracao real.